I bought 19 properties prior to 2005. They all doubled and then dropped a bit in value.
We have had good and bad times with tenants.
Have 6 left and 4 are paid off. But along the way it paid off our house and all our vehicles. Paid for many trips with the kids and affords us a little better quality of life.
When I retire in 7 years we will have a monthly income of around 7K a month. Regardless of what kind of work I choose or not choose to do when I grow up and find a real job.
Started all of this with $30000.00
It has not always been a bed of roses. But in the long run it has done better than my RRSP's after fee's that's for sure.
I am looking for property now but it would have to be a pre forclosure or something because no way I am paying today's prices.
